Trevor Bayne

Teach Me About NASCAR
Teach Me About NASCAR
Teach Me About NASCAR
If you were listening to the show this morning, then you would know I'm completely clueless when it comes to NASCAR. CJ tried to teach me the ins and outs, but apparently he doesn't know much either...it's DRAFTING, CJ. Not drifting. Duh. Anyway, I'm still undecided on who I should be cheering for this NASCAR season...